I think I'm completely confused on the idea of making offerings and treats out of non-perishable items. For example, a treat for a Dullahan is any "spiritual-related object", or for some dragons it's sea glass, shiny objects, and so on.

So... what do you do with the items after you've offered them? And do you reuse them / repurpose them after you've left it out a bit? For example, if I offer an old cross I used to wear to my Dullahan, what do I do with it after I put it out for him? Or, by way of another example, I have a couple of dragon spirits, but I haven't made them lairs or anything like that just because there's no place to place their "home". So even if I offer them sea glass or a certain type of "bedding", what do I do with it after offering it? The concept of this confuses me a bit.

I should note I don't have any individual altars or anything for any spirits - I just don't have the room and I don't want to raise eyebrows besides. I have the top of a bookcase that I use to burn candles, scent oils, and have a small offering dish there so I just consider that my "altar space", and I have an entire shelf set aside elsewhere for two storage boxes - a soapstone one for my spirit bindings and a wooden one for all my spell bindings. I have a couple of spirit bindings bound to pieces that I display - a crystal cluster and a large animal carving. But other than that, the soapstone box is the "home" for their bindings.

I guess the other side of this conversation is I also have a large array of spirits. If I offer all of them something... well, I'd have all this stuff just lying around everywhere not making any sense. This just confuses me so much.

I'm not too sure as I've never offered things outside of blood, food, drink. If I did offer items I'd personally do so in the same way I might lend a friend a jacket or something. Leave it out for a day or two, maybe even a week or two (with a personal thanks to them), just so they can enjoy it as much as possible.

Then whenever you feel like enough time has passed, give them the "Alright I need this back now, hope you enjoyed your time with it" saying before taking it and putting it wherever you had it before. I'm not sure if this is what others do, and I could be wrong here, but if it's your own personal item that you want to keep thats how I'd go about it until a Spirit expressed they didn't like it.

Another thing I'd do if I wasn't comfortable with that is to just buy something small from a store or farmers market that I think they'd like and just leave it wherever you ten to keep their Vessel. Clearly state its for them. Maybe even make their own personal treasure box if it's a dragon or Devata or something.

I understand you have many Spirits, so I'm not sure how you'd organize this. If they all get along and work together I doubt they'd be bothered by having their offerings around the same area to save space. So long as each offering was clear as far as who it's for.

Overall this is something to experiment with as far as how you and your spirits work with it.

Definitely talk to the individual spirits about it, but I have little spots for each spirit—cubbies and shelves, etc. I call them apartment complexes. I leave their non-perishable offerings there with their vessels and connecting stones.

Otherwise when an item degrades I’ll respectfully dispose of it when appropriate.
